Overseeding is the practice of sowing brand-new lawn seed over existing turf to thicken yards, enhance color, and present more durable lawn varieties. It's a valuable method for fixing thin locations, combating weed invasion, and boosting general turf density. The procedure usually follows aeration, which allows seeds to make direct contact with soil for much better germination. Successful overseeding depends upon choosing seed ranges fit to the climate, soil conditions, and sun direct exposure. Consistent watering during germination is important to make sure seed facility, along with preventing heavy foot traffic up until the yard is well-rooted. Routine overseeding can assist preserve a younger, lavish lawn while lowering the need for herbicides and fertilizers with time. By continually refreshing the grass, property owners can ensure a green, healthy look every year
